Studholme Saddle
Studholme Saddle is a mountain saddle in Hastings, Hawke’s Bay and has an elevation of 1,448 metres. Studholme Saddle is situated nearby to the locality Ngahere Experimental Basin, as well as near Littles Clearing.| Tap on a place to explore it |
